API Surface

The mcp surface is split into marketplace APIs for discovery and installation, runtime APIs for AI execution and analytics, and management APIs for configuration and advanced control.

SurfaceMethodPathPurpose
marketplaceGET/api/marketplace/mcpList mcp offers available in the marketplace catalog.
marketplaceGET/api/marketplace/mcp/:idRead the marketplace record for Discord Native MCP.
marketplacePOST/api/marketplace/mcp/installInstall the mcp to a private agent or shared agent.
managementGET/api/agents/:agent_id/mcpList mcp attachments on a private agent.
managementGET/api/shared-agents/:agent_id/mcpList mcp attachments on a shared agent.
runtimePOST/api/mcp/native-discord/runtime/executeExecute an AI action such as publish, reply, score, route, or monetize depending on the mcp family.
runtimeGET/api/mcp/native-discord/runtime/insightsRead insight data used by analytics cards, trends, and detail views.
managementGET/api/mcp/native-discord/management/configRead active runtime policy, access tier, and mcp configuration.
managementPUT/api/mcp/native-discord/management/configUpdate runtime policy, AI behavior rules, and mcp settings.

MCP Data Structures

These structures define the core mcp object, the installed attachment record, and the runtime data shape used by the AI orchestration and analytics layers.

Marketplace mcp record

The catalog object returned by the marketplace mcp APIs.

export interface MarketplaceMcpRecord {
  id: number;
  slug: 'native-discord';
  name: 'Discord Native MCP';
  version: string;
  status: 'active' | 'published' | 'beta' | 'deprecated';
  description: string;
  author?: string | null;
  mcp_type: 'social';
  platform: 'discord';
  capabilities: string[];
  required_permissions: string[];
  documentation_url?: string | null;
  pricing_model?: 'free' | 'one_time' | 'subscription' | 'revenue_share';
  price?: number | null;
  revenue_share_percent?: number | null;
  is_official?: boolean;
  install_count?: number;
  rating?: number;
  review_count?: number;
  created_at?: string;
  updated_at?: string;
}

Agent mcp attachment

The normalized attachment object created after installation.

export interface AgentMcpAttachment {
  id: number;
  agent_id: number;
  offer_id: number;
  offer_name: string;
  offer_slug: string;
  status: string;
  install_mode: 'trial' | 'purchase' | 'queued';
  billing_model: string;
  revenue_share_percent?: number | null;
  upfront_price?: number | null;
  notes?: string | null;
  created_at: string;
  activated_at?: string | null;
}

MCP runtime insight payload

The runtime object used by the AI execution and analytics layers.

export interface McpRuntimeInsight {
  mcp_slug: 'native-discord';
  platform: 'discord';
  agent_uuid: string;
  status: 'active' | 'degraded' | 'paused';
  summary: string;
  metrics: {
      reply_rate: 0.81,
      queue_pressure: 22,
      conversations_active: 184
  };
  controls: {
    automation_mode: 'assisted' | 'autonomous' | 'priority';
    access_tier: 'standard' | 'root';
  };
  updated_at: string;
}

MessagingSnapshot

A conversation-level payload for message queue state, routing outcome, and reply performance.

export interface MessagingSnapshot {
  mcp_slug: 'native-discord';
  platform: 'discord';
  conversation_id: string;
  queue_state: 'open' | 'pending' | 'escalated' | 'closed';
  assigned_route: 'ai' | 'hybrid' | 'human';
  reply_rate: number;
  queue_pressure: number;
  last_message_at: string;
  updated_at: string;
}
